Ast_helper.MtyModule type expressions
let mk:
?loc:loc =>
?attrs:attrs =>
Parsetree.module_type_desc =>
Parsetree.module_type;let attr:
Parsetree.module_type =>
Parsetree.attribute =>
Parsetree.module_type;let ident: ?loc:loc => ?attrs:attrs => lid => Parsetree.module_type;let alias: ?loc:loc => ?attrs:attrs => lid => Parsetree.module_type;let signature:
?loc:loc =>
?attrs:attrs =>
Parsetree.signature =>
Parsetree.module_type;let functor_:
?loc:loc =>
?attrs:attrs =>
Parsetree.functor_parameter =>
Parsetree.module_type =>
Parsetree.module_type;let with_:
?loc:loc =>
?attrs:attrs =>
Parsetree.module_type =>
list(Parsetree.with_constraint) =>
Parsetree.module_type;let typeof_:
?loc:loc =>
?attrs:attrs =>
Parsetree.module_expr =>
Parsetree.module_type;let extension:
?loc:loc =>
?attrs:attrs =>
Parsetree.extension =>
Parsetree.module_type;